Solution for 33=5x+(-x+9) equation:



33=5x+(-x+9)
We move all terms to the left:
33-(5x+(-x+9))=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-(5x+(-1x+9))+33=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(5x+(-1x+9)), so:
5x+(-1x+9)
We get rid of parentheses
5x-1x+9
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4x+9
Back to the equation:
-(4x+9)
We get rid of parentheses
-4x-9+33=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-4x+24=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-4x=-24
x=-24/-4
x=+6
